Название: Не записываются параметры в РО-2 Отправлено: tmax23 от 15.10.2018, 05:41:35 Добрый день!
Не записываются параметры в РО-2. Например температуру записываем, а она не меняется, ошибок нет. В чем проблема? На СП3 такого не было, все работало. PS: 1. Лицензионный ключ установлен от СП3, но проблем вроде нету, СП4 его видит. 2. В СП4 прибор заведен как РО-2, но на самом деле прибор РО-2М, повторюсь в СП3 тоже так же было, но работало. Название: Re:Не записываются параметры в РО-2 Отправлено: tmax23 от 15.10.2018, 05:50:36 Ключ установил от СП4, не помогло.
Название: Re:Не записываются параметры в РО-2 Отправлено: Дмитрий Пархоменко от 15.10.2018, 10:24:03 Здравствуйте!
Это конечно очень плохо, что Вы указали не тот тип прибора, но именно в данном случае у приборов карты регистров схожи. Взлет СП4 поддерживает ключи от Взлет СП3, здесь проблем нет. А что касается записи параметров, обратите внимание, что у приборов РО-2(М), перед записью ряда параметров необходимо предварительно запись пароль (параметр "Пароль введенный"). Записываете правильный пароль, затем записываете нужный Вам параметр, если конечно его запись поддерживается прибором. Название: Re:Не записываются параметры в РО-2 Отправлено: tmax23 от 15.10.2018, 11:37:58 Но ведь в СП3 без пароля все работало. Пароль записывали (стандартный 12345), не помогает.
Название: Re:Не записываются параметры в РО-2 Отправлено: Дмитрий Пархоменко от 15.10.2018, 13:10:35 Разницы в драйверах для приборов РО-2(М) в СП3 и СП4 на текущий момент нет.
Предполагаю, что Ваш прибор (который "без пароля все работало") находится в режиме Сервис, поэтому вводить пароль и не требовалось. Пароль нужен для удаленного перевода прибора из режима Работа в Сервис на 15 минут. Вы сейчас писали об одном и том же приборе с одним и тем же заводским номером и в одном и том же режиме что и раньше или все-таки о разных? Название: Re:Не записываются параметры в РО-2 Отправлено: tmax23 от 15.10.2018, 13:16:01 Речь идет про один и тот же прибор, в СП3 параметры записываются, а в СП4 уже нет. Прибор находится в сервисе. Причем сегодня проверял несколько регуляторов отопления везде одинаковая ситуация. Видимо все же есть разница какая-то... Посмотрите пристальней пожалуйста, нам этот момент очень важен. У нас около 80 объектов с регуляторами отопления.
Название: Re:Не записываются параметры в РО-2 Отправлено: Дмитрий Пархоменко от 15.10.2018, 14:03:35 Понял. Исследуем данный момент.
Название: Re:Не записываются параметры в РО-2 Отправлено: Иван Кривокора от 15.10.2018, 20:03:47 Здравствуйте!
В приведенных Вами логах я не увидел ни одной попытки записи. Что я искал? В логах транспорта я искал запросы вида: Код: 0110C09C000204424A00009F3D Это запрос записи значения "50" параметра Температура в комфортном режиме, РАСПИСАНИЕ на НЕД из приведенного Вами скриншота. Ну или хотя бы Код: 0110C09C Более того, согласно вашему скрину, какие-то операции выполнялись в 09:25 и 09:26. Судя по логам, Вы выполняли только чтение этого регистра C09C в это время. Код: [DEBUG] 09:25:54.935 Session 1906. Посылаем запрос: 10010000101F280310020103C09C0002382510032886 Код: [DEBUG] 09:26:19.691 Session 1906. Посылаем запрос: 10010000101F280610020103C09C0002382510036848 Вы уверены, что действительно выполняли запись? Название: Re:Не записываются параметры в РО-2 Отправлено: Иван Кривокора от 15.10.2018, 20:05:19 И, само собой, ремарка касательно названия темы - параметры в РО-2 и РО-2М записываются. :)))
Название: Re:Не записываются параметры в РО-2 Отправлено: tmax23 от 16.10.2018, 04:04:45 Первая операция это чтение (9:25), а вторая запись (9:26) значения "19". После того как, нажимаешь кнопку записи, снова появляется число "20", видимо программа вместо того, что бы его записать - считывает. Я прекрасно понимаю о чем пишу, работаю с этим уже не первый год. Если бы все было так просто: пароль, сервисный режим, не на ту кнопку нажал (что уже совсем глупо конечно), я бы вам не писал. Почему в логах две операции чтения, я не знаю, вы эксперимент то поставьте, если мне не верите.
Название: Re:Не записываются параметры в РО-2 Отправлено: tmax23 от 16.10.2018, 05:00:58 Еще пару моментов. А нас все РО-2(М) работают через АССВ-030. В АССВ-030 разные настройки, где-то в поле "Тип прибора" указано "Разные", где-то "РО-2", где-то "РО-2М", но так как СП3 все читал и записывал, мы не заморачивались. Сегодня нашли один узел, где в АССВ-030 прописано "РО-2" и регулятор тоже РО-2 - все записалось. Ниже логи и скрины, в первом случае (working.png) производится чтение и запись в прибор, в который все записалось. Во втором случае (not_working.png) продублирую один из проблемных приборов, где регулятор РО-2М (08:55:38 - write, 08:55:25 - read). Повторюсь, да у нас каша с комбинациями контроллеров и настроек АССВ, но в СП3 все работало в любом сочетании.
Название: Re:Не записываются параметры в РО-2 Отправлено: Дмитрий Пархоменко от 17.10.2018, 16:38:52 После подробного изучения последних логов, можно вывести несколько проблем:
1. из-за того, что тип прибора не совпадает (РО-2М, а не РО-2 как заведено в СП4), каждый раз производился сбор приборных настроек, т.к. не совпадала версия ПО прибора с РО-2М. Что касается СП3, то он сквозь пальцы смотрел на определение типа прибора, поэтому в нем у Вас работало, но это не правильно. Решение: вышлю Вам в л/с ссылку на бета-версию СП4 версии 4.0.22.12 с открытым для использования РО-2М, но без возможности чтения/сбора архивов этого прибора. Обновитесь, переопишите РО-2М как РО-2М в СП4. 2. запросы на запись отправлялись до прибора и он на них отвечал, однако из-за Вашего оператора сотовой связи, ответные сообщения доходили слишком долго что приводило к тайм-ауту и посылкам повторных запросов. Т.е. через 30 сек мы отправляли повторный запрос но получали на него ответ на первый, а так как сервер жестко следит за последовательностью запрос/ответ, он не принимал такие ответы (ошибка - "получен ответ не на мой запрос"). Временное и легкое решение: установите в свойствах подключения тайм-аут в 60 секунд. Постоянное решение: смените оператора сотовой связи, ответ через 50 секунд по интернету - это ничтожное качество предоставляемых "услуг связи" и видимо еще некий отклик от "пакета Яровой" (пока оператор весь трафик запишет на жесткий диск...). Название: Re:Не записываются параметры в РО-2 Отправлено: tmax23 от 18.10.2018, 07:05:00 Спасибо за подробный ответ!
Обновился, но как изменить тип прибора, программа не дает? Удалять и заново создавать, очень плохая идея... Это как-то можно сделать не тривиальным способом может, я что-то не понял как. Либо может напрямую в SQL таблице, скажите где, я поправлю. Ну и второй вопрос, как у всех приборов поменять таймаут? Если через базу данных, укажите таблицу, поменяю. Название: Re:Не записываются параметры в РО-2 Отправлено: Дмитрий Пархоменко от 18.10.2018, 08:42:05 В БД у Приборов РО-2 (Equip) можно поменять тип прибора (EquipTypeId) на тот EquipType.Id, у которого Code равен 103 (это РО-2М). Важно именно по полю Code смотреть, т.к. EquipType.Id в каждой БД может быть разным.
GroupConnection.TimeOut - и есть тайм-аут группы подключения. После явных изменений в БД, рекомендую перезапустить на всякий случай службы опроса и обработки данных. Название: Re:Не записываются параметры в РО-2 Отправлено: tmax23 от 18.10.2018, 13:36:21 Заработало, спасибо!
Название: Re:Не записываются параметры в РО-2 Отправлено: Дмитрий Пархоменко от 18.10.2018, 13:41:30 Рады были помочь :)
|